At this morning's Dawn Salute, there was a brief, surprising incident involving the horse and that the Dr. Prescott re-enactor was riding. As the horse rode over the crest of the bridge and was on its downward slope, she slipped on sand on the bridge's surface and fell, landing on her rear end! Front legs still bearing weight, it was as if she just sat down on her hind quarters. The rider (Kurt Wells of Harvard) was not unseated. He encouraged the horse to get back up, which she did, and they finished the ride without further incident. Good work, both of you!
